 |  |  Time4aNAPPremium join:2007-04-09 Des Plaines, IL | Re: only if there where 100 HD channels available said by keyboard5684:I cannot even get my locals ... through an antenna (and absolutely no hope for HD locals). Why can't you get local TV stations? Terrain? If so, I'll bet that some time in the not-too-distant past, your community had a perfectly good CATV system to deliver OTA TV to your home.
Although you're certainly in the deep-fringe area for terrestrial broadcast TV reception, you should still be able to get a viewable signal from Buffalo, using a deep-fringe antenna mounted atop a sufficiently tall mast.
You'll probably have better luck getting 480i ATSC than analog at a decent S/N ratio. For analog reception, you need at least 40 dB of S/N, but digital works just fine at S/N ratios as low as 6 dB. So stick an RF preamp up on the antenna and add an antenna rotator, and you might be able to get Cleveland and Pittsburgh. | |
